How Common Is The Last Name Al Qais?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 413,383rd most frequently occurring last name globally, borne by approximately 1 in 8,644,776 people. It is mostly found in Asia, where 100 percent of Al Qais reside; 100 percent reside in West Asia and 60 percent reside in Arabian Peninsula. Al Qais is also the 3,684,242nd most frequently occurring given name globally, borne by 10 people.

This last name is most frequently used in Yemen, where it is carried by 323 people, or 1 in 81,812. In Yemen Al Qais is primarily found in: Al Hudaydah Governorate, where 51 percent are found, Dhamar Governorate, where 20 percent are found and Al Bayda Governorate, where 19 percent are found. Aside from Yemen Al Qais exists in 9 countries. It is also found in Lebanon, where 21 percent are found and The United Arab Emirates, where 13 percent are found.

Al Qais Last Name Statistics demography

The religious adherence of those holding the Al Qais last name is principally Druze (64%) in Lebanon.
